Prufrock is a neat, modern café nestled on Leather Lane, and it’s been a haunt of mine for many years now. Since moving to London in ’21, I really got into coffee as a serious hobby (including, regrettably, some snobbery).
To give myself some credit though — I didn’t discover Prufrock until some years later. Obviously, being a coffee nerd, I knew about James Hoffmann, but didn’t realise he had his own coffee shop!
And it is, in many ways, everything you’d hope and expect:
- Friendly staff
- Excellent variety of coffee (including plenty of guest options)
- A modern, warm interior (not another drab white café)
While some of my coffee colleagues find the friendly free water service from staff a bit much, I think it’s a charming novelty.
I’d recommend Prufrock for great coffee and food — but probably not for a five-hour study session, as it does get quite busy!
They’ve also got a nice selection of gear and merch for sale — worth a browse if you’re already spiralling down the rabbit hole like me.
